## Market Behavior & Price Dynamics

The price chart for the Rahm vs. DeChambeau head-to-head market shows a strong and decisive upward trend, indicating rapidly increasing confidence in a Jon Rahm victory. The market established a baseline probability of 56% on March 3, a price level that was itself the result of a significant 55.0 percentage point spike. This initial surge was driven by pre-tournament golf betting analysis that strongly favored Rahm. A second, even more impactful spike occurred on March 5, when the price jumped 39.0 percentage points from 56% to 95%. This movement was a direct reaction to the first-round results of the LIV Golf Hong Kong tournament, where Rahm's 4-under 66 created a significant performance gap over DeChambeau, causing traders to heavily buy into Rahm's chances.

Following the on-course developments of March 5, the price has stabilized in a high range between 93% and 96%, establishing a new support level and suggesting the market believes the outcome is nearly certain. The total volume of 1,036 contracts, with trading activity concentrated around the price spikes, indicates that traders acted with conviction on new information as it became available. The current price of 96% reflects overwhelming market sentiment that Jon Rahm will finish ahead of Bryson DeChambeau. The chart's progression from an initial analytical lean to a near-conclusive judgment based on actual performance demonstrates a market that is highly reactive and confident in its pricing.

### Outcome: Jon Rahm beats Bryson DeChambeau

#### 📈 March 05, 2026: 39.0pp spike

Price increased from 56.0% to 95.0%

**What happened:** The primary driver of the 39.0 percentage point spike in the "Jon Rahm beats Bryson DeChambeau" prediction market on March 5, 2026, was the release of the first-round results of the LIV Golf Hong Kong tournament, which commenced on that day [[^]](https://lasvegassun.com/news/2026/mar/05/liv-golf-hong-kong-par-scores/). Jon Rahm shot a 4-under 66, placing him tied for 16th, while Bryson DeChambeau finished the round at even par 70, placing him tied for 47th [[^]](https://apnews.com/article/golf-6a6dd87727430efeddf9ffb42270569d). This significant performance disparity in the opening round of their head-to-head matchup directly increased the perceived probability of Rahm beating DeChambeau, causing the market price to surge [[^]](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=mB1HWbzIzjI). News of these results, including highlights and rapid recaps, was quickly disseminated through traditional sports news outlets and social media platforms like YouTube [[^]](https://www.youtube.com/watch?v=KksJQ-_LVq4). Social media served as a contributing accelerant, rapidly spreading the news of Rahm's superior first-round performance relative to DeChambeau [[^]](https://www.google.com/search?q=livgolf.com).

#### 📈 March 03, 2026: 55.0pp spike

Price increased from 1.0% to 56.0%

**What happened:** The 55.0 percentage point spike in the "Jon Rahm beats Bryson DeChambeau" prediction market on March 3, 2026, was primarily driven by strong traditional golf betting analysis published that day, which heavily favored Jon Rahm for the upcoming LIV Golf Hong Kong tournament [[^]](https://www.google.com/search?q=sbgglobal.eu). An article from SBGGlobal.eu, dated March 3, 2026, identified Rahm as the "justifiable chalk and strong golf betting lines value" due to his consistent top-two finishes in the first two 2026 LIV events and his game's suitability for the Hong Kong course [[^]](https://www.google.com/search?q=sbgglobal.eu). This professional endorsement, emphasizing Rahm's superior recent form, coincided with and likely precipitated the significant shift in market probability [[^]](https://www.google.com/search?q=sbgglobal.eu). Social media activity was irrelevant as a primary driver for this price movement [[^]](https://www.google.com/search?q=sbgglobal.eu).

**The Hong Kong Golf Club’s tight fairways neutralized DeChambeau’s typical off-the-tee advantage**

The Hong Kong Golf Club’s tight fairways neutralized DeChambeau’s typical off-the-tee advantage. The narrow, tree-lined fairways, averaging 28 yards in width, significantly challenged Bryson DeChambeau’s power-driven game [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QFSOLqp-0ml7Rh5iSQNk8r9w46_Vgcmcf86sAjQk29E0k3s5UIRV9EU_0UdQWzWgO2Jboj2JxQVwXq3vg-Bqi23Qs9QDbs4DfVFfDWjgtY9yAIBCWCj9Emy6EcQuYk91dNczrkR). His Strokes Gained: Off-the-Tee performance saw a **61%** reduction in impact on such layouts compared to more open courses, diminishing his usual advantage and compelling him to prioritize accuracy over distance [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QFSOLqp-0ml7Rh5iSQNk8r9w46_Vgcmcf86sAjQk29E0k3s5UIRV9EU_0UdQWzWgO2Jboj2JxQVwXq3vg-Bqi23Qs9QDbs4DfVFfDWjgtY9yAIBCWCj9Emy6EcQuYk91dNczrkR). Consequently, his Strokes Gained: Approach ranking was in the 22nd percentile nationally on tight courses, proving insufficient to compensate for his struggles off the tee [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QGXjxoLholH5X3pXFE4PlRKCnK3UYl3FB3u2PeOwV9YxFvZRQtvdPKpuEeTMfI16BeuyQ0LowkLGOfygSUvMa2Ih0tg986ShPPDRjT26D7zyCjp0B20nl0HyoLba3j4AGHbU7wrwaOmp5oy0XiK-34AIYTLLx8=)[[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QFSOLqp-0ml7Rh5iSQNk8r9w46_Vgcmcf86sAjQk29E0k3s5UIRV9EU_0UdQWzWgO2Jboj2JxQVwXq3vg-Bqi23Qs9QDbs4DfVFfDWjgtY9yAIBCWCj9Emy6EcQuYk91dNczrkR).

Rahm’s precision game excelled, leveraging his superior approach play. In contrast, Jon Rahm’s precision-oriented approach thrived in the demanding environment, characterized by exceptional ball-striking accuracy and meticulous distance control [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QGXjxoLholH5X3pXFE4PlRKCnK3UYl3FB3u2PeOwV9YxFvZRQtvdPKpuEeTMfI16BeuyQ0LowkLGOfygSUvMa2Ih0tg986ShPPDRjT26D7zyCjp0B20nl0HyoLba3j4AGHbU7wrwaOmp5oy0XiK-34AIYTLLx8=). His Strokes Gained: Approach average in Hong Kong was +1.18 strokes per round, placing him at the 99th percentile nationally, which significantly outperformed DeChambeau in this critical metric [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QGXjxoLholH5X3pXFE4PlRKCnK3UYl3FB3u2PeOwV9YxFvZRQtvdPKpuEeTMfI16BeuyQ0LowkLGOfygSUvMa2Ih0tg986ShPPDRjT26D7zyCjp0B20nl0HyoLba3j4AGHbU7wrwaOmp5oy0XiK-34AIYTLLx8=)[[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QFSOLqp-0ml7Rh5iSQNk8r9w46_Vgcmcf86sAjQk29E0k3s5UIRV9EU_0UdQWzWgO2Jboj2JxQVwXq3vg-Bqi23Qs9QDbs4DfVFfDWjgtY9yAIBCWCj9Emy6EcQuYk91dNczrkR). Historically, Rahm has consistently finished in the top 10 in **72%** of tournaments on tight courses, showcasing a systematic advantage on such layouts by minimizing errors and effectively managing distances [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QFSOLqp-0ml7Rh5iSQNk8r9w46_Vgcmcf86sAjQk29E0k3s5UIRV9EU_0UdQWzWgO2Jboj2JxQVwXq3vg-Bqi23Qs9QDbs4DfVFfDWjgtY9yAIBCWCj9Emy6EcQuYk91dNczrkR).

Rahm demonstrates a significant statistical advantage on tight, tree-lined courses. Rahm’s precision-driven metrics, combined with his **57%** reduced penalty impacts compared to DeChambeau, indicate a strong overall advantage on courses similar to Hong Kong [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QFSOLqp-0ml7Rh5iSQNk8r9w46_Vgcmcf86sAjQk29E0k3s5UIRV9EU_0UdQWzWgO2Jboj2JxQVwXq3vg-Bqi23Qs9QDbs4DfVFfDWjgtY9yAIBCWCj9Emy6EcQuYk91dNczrkR). Bayesian hierarchical modeling further indicated Rahm’s likelihood of winning a head-to-head matchup against a similarly skilled power player on tight layouts to be **78%**, thereby underscoring his particular suitability for such challenging course designs [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QFSOLqp-0ml7Rh5iSQNk8r9w46_Vgcmcf86sAjQk29E0k3s5UIRV9EU_0UdQWzWgO2Jboj2JxQVwXq3vg-Bqi23Qs9QDbs4DfVFfDWjgtY9yAIBCWCj9Emy6EcQuYk91dNczrkR).

**Strong winds are expected for the Hong Kong Golf Club final round**

Strong winds are expected for the Hong Kong Golf Club final round. The final round at Hong Kong Golf Club on March 8, 2026, is forecasted to experience moderate to strong East-Northeast winds, averaging 10–20 mph with gusts exceeding 15 mph, particularly on exposed holes [[^]](https://www.livgolf.com/news/first-look-2026-hsbc-liv-golf-hong-kong). Temperatures will be mild at 70°F, and the **probability** of precipitation is a negligible **4%** [[^]](https://www.livgolf.com/news/first-look-2026-hsbc-liv-golf-hong-kong). These significant wind conditions are crucial, as the Fanling course historically demands accuracy over raw power. Strong crosswinds are expected to heavily penalize errant drives, thereby favoring players who demonstrate precise trajectory control [[^]](https://www.livgolf.com/news/first-look-2026-hsbc-liv-golf-hong-kong).

Historical Strokes Gained data reveals contrasting player strengths. Analyzing historical Strokes Gained (SG) data uncovers distinct advantages between Jon Rahm and Bryson DeChambeau. DeChambeau exhibits elite off-the-tee SG of 1.560 as a career average, leveraging his physics-based ball-striking, and has shown adaptability in rain-soaked events [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QHDOJdwieW53fCUo8DtPLn9qZ3tkGG1q1kFyGVJCx56jKRIxr8Zu3C5M69S5Jnmxq8tlIRI6DLAacV2xKKXvNm7ySWMnqsJRlcCwCGhZEDDgqNkqoFSoufEzOosWkl76LVdOuMwBQ==). However, he has previously identified wind as a significant factor impacting his performance, notably at the 2025 PGA Championship [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QGxtSjj71hCIJKXjDPo4LUluSXjZG-MaeMiIfeabnjOLOr9fk6y4iLNeN3tMsYRR1GjTe8n1JY_V2FREnVhx7Ur40d_7i-TJ5i5TCqtfZwZsbWL2PL6z0x_KeDB_-6xwgsxwyB5tr-ReuVzqTMxtSzY0Dib0oBwIJPmMbRaup_CY1x3gLDUbfu36HStF_V60B5x3x3WXOcQ8jFIUXXqoMmA5Q9qOyyauX5U0dmGc5aaUtGnIfup2QhU1WCSZXM3vm4hYqt1Eg==). In contrast, Rahm demonstrates well-rounded and consistent SG metrics, including 1.004 off-the-tee and 1.153 approach-the-green in 2025, showcasing superior consistency across all metrics compared to DeChambeau [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QHDOJdwieW53fCUo8DtPLn9qZ3tkGG1q1kFyGVJCx56jKRIxr8Zu3C5M69S5Jnmxq8tlIRI6DLAacV2xKKXvNm7ySWMnqsJRlcCwCGhZEDDgqNkqoFSoufEzOosWkl76LVdOuMwBQ==). Rahm also displayed mental resiliency, tying for 5th at the 2025 PGA Championship under windy conditions [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QGxtSjj71hCIJKXjDPo4LUluSXjZG-MaeMiIfeabnjOLOr9fk6y4iLNeN3tMsYRR1GjTe8n1JY_V2FREnVhx7Ur40d_7i-TJ5i5TCqtfZwZsbWL2PL6z0x_KeDB_-6xwgsxwyB5tr-ReuVzqTMxtSzY0Dib0oBwIJPmMbRaup_CY1x3gLDUbfu36HStF_V60B5x3x3WXOcQ8jFIUXXqoMmA5Q9qOyyauX5U0dmGc5aaUtGnIfup2QhU1WCSZXM3vm4hYqt1Eg==).

Forecasted strong winds are likely to favor Rahm's consistent game. The anticipated strong East-Northeast winds, exceeding 15 mph, are predicted to benefit Rahm's holistic performance, particularly his superior SG consistency (Total: +2.456) and precision in approach play during windy conditions [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QHDOJdwieW53fCUo8DtPLn9qZ3tkGG1q1kFyGVJCx56jKRIxr8Zu3C5M69S5Jnmxq8tlIRI6DLAacV2xKKXvNm7ySWMnqsJRlcCwCGhZEDDgqNkqoFSoufEzOosWkl76LVdOuMwBQ==). DeChambeau's strategy will need to focus on mitigating wind drift on longer holes and will require precise calculations for club choices, running the risk of losing Approach-the-Green SG if the wind's impact is underestimated [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QHDOJdwieW53fCUo8DtPLn9qZ3tkGG1q1kFyGVJCx56jKRIxr8Zu3C5M69S5Jnmxq8tlIRI6DLAacV2xKKXvNm7ySWMnqsJRlcCwCGhZEDDgqNkqoFSoufEzOosWkl76LVdOuMwBQ==). While DeChambeau's off-the-tee dominance presents a threat [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QHDOJdwieW53fCUo8DtPLn9qZ3tkGG1q1kFyGVJCx56jKRIxr8Zu3C5M69S5Jnmxq8tlIRI6DLAacV2xKKXvNm7ySWMnqsJRlcCwCGhZEDDgqNkqoFSoufEzOosWkl76LVdOuMwBQ==), Rahm's well-rounded game and proven resilience in challenging conditions position him as a slight favorite for the final round [[^]](https://vertexaisearch.cloud.google.com/grounding-api-redirect/AUZIYQHDOJdwieW53fCUo8DtPLn9qZ3tkGG1q1kFyGVJCx56jKRIxr8Zu3C5M69S5Jnmxq8tlIRI6DLAacV2xKKXvNm7ySWMnqsJRlcCwCGhZEDDgqNkqoFSoufEzOosWkl76LVdOuMwBQ==).
